Heathrow Airport to Canary Wharf
For business travellers heading to London's financial district, the connection from Heathrow to Canary Wharf has been revolutionized by the direct Elizabeth Line, bypassing central London line switches.

Late-Night Transit Options
The last Elizabeth Line train departs around 23:45. Beyond this time, taxis or night buses are required.
Common Traveler Mistakes
Taking the Heathrow Express to Paddington and then transferring to the Tube. The direct Elizabeth Line is faster and cheaper.
Money-Saving Hacks
Tapping contactless is the easiest way to travel. The fare remains flat at Β£13.30.
